About Annagassan

Very Small Drying Fishing Harbour Annagassan is a village located in the County Louth, Ireland. It is situated at the point where the River Glyde meets the Irish Sea. According to the 2022 census, the population of Annagassan is 189. Annagassan is a beautiful fishing village that has a lively harbour containing several fishing vessels that sail during the summer months to catch crab claws and other types of seafood. The village's main beach stretches along the entire coastline, starting from the River Glyde's mouth and extending all the way to Salterstown beach.
